[linux] GNU/GPL PHP aplikacia a jej komercne pouzitie

Matej Pivoluska pivoluska na matfyz.cz
Čtvrtek Duben 3 02:41:44 CEST 2003


Dňa Št 3. Apríl 2003 01:40 Marcel Telka napísal:
> On Wed, Apr 02, 2003 at 06:19:47PM +0200, Ondrej Jombik wrote:
> > Som autorom GNU/GPL PHP aplikacie, ktora sa sklada z dvoch casti:
> >
> > 1. PHP skriptu, ktory vygeneruje na zaklade uzivatelovych vstupov
> >    nejaky PHP kod.
> > 2. PHP triedy (class).

Ak som to spravne pochopil, aplikacii da user vstup:

let tepm :=  2 plus 2
vypis temp

A ta aplikacia vygeneruje kod:

<?php
//Automaticky vygenerovane pomocou mojho supergeneratora php kodu
//needitovat, vsetky zmeny budu pri novom generovani stratene

include "MojaGplScitavacka.php"; //alebo dalsia kniznica z bodu 2
print scitajPomocouGplScitavacky(2,2);
?>

V tomto pripade vystup samotny (ako dokument) *IMHO* nie je pod gpl, ale 
program, ktory je zapisany pomocu vystupu uz pod gpl musi byt, lebo vyuziva 
kniznice, ktore su uvolnene pod gpl a je uplne jedno, ci ten program napisal 
nejaky automat alebo Jurko Mrkvicka.

Ak som vsak zle pochopil bod 2. a tie triedy su pouzite len v samotnej 
aplikacii na generovanie kodu (parser, generator,...) a v kode, ktory ta 
aplikacia vygeneruje na vystup sa nepouzivaju ziadne gpl kniznice, tak ten 
program reprezentovany tym kodom pod gpl byt *IMHO* nemusi.

mP

-- 
Matej Pivoluska (mP)
Charles University in Prague
Faculty of Mathematics and Physics

-----BEGIN GEEK CODE BLOCK-----
Version: 3.1
GCS d+ s++: a--->-- C++$ UL+++$ P+++@ L+++$ E--- W++ N+ o? K? w-- O- 
M@ V- PS PE+ Y+ PGP++ t@ 5 X-- R !tv b++++ DI? D  G++ e>++++ h r++ y? 
------END GEEK CODE BLOCK------




Další informace o konferenci linux